分享好友 天南地北首页 网站导航

什么是DCL(数据控制语言)

网友 2023-09-17 20:28 · 头闻号教育培训

最佳答案:

数据控制语言 (Data Control Language) 在SQL语言中,是一种可对数据访问权进行控制的指令,它可以控制特定用户账户对数据表、查看表、存储程序、用户自定义函数等数据库对象的控制权。由 GRANT 和 REVOKE 两个指令组成。

详情介绍

数据控制语言 (Data Control Language) 在SQL语言中,是一种可对数据访问权进行控制的指令,它可以控制特定用户账户对数据表、查看表、存储程序、用户自定义函数等数据库对象的控制权。由 GRANT 和 REVOKE 两个指令组成。

中文名
数据控制语言
外文名
DCL
别名
数据库控制需要
领域
编程
特点
可对数据访问权进行控制
构成
GRANT 和 REVOKE

DCL简介

一、DCL(Data Control Language)是数据库控制语言。是用来设置或更改数据库用户或角色权限的语句,包括(grant,deny,revoke等)语句。在默认状态下,只有sysadmin,dbcreator,db_owner或db_securityadmin等人员才有权力执行DCL

二、(DCL)复合杠杆

复合杠杆(Degree of Combining Leverage)是指由于固定成本和固定财务费用的存在而导致的普通股每股利润变动率大于产销量变动率的杠杆效应。

对复合杠杆计量的主要指标是复合杠杆系数或复合杠杆度。复合杠杆系数是指普通股每股利润变动率相当于产销量变动率的倍数。其计算公式为:

DCL=(△EPS/EPS)÷(△Q/Q)=DOL×DFL

复合杠杆系数 =基期边际贡献÷(基期息税前利润-利息)

=经营杠杆系数×财务杠杆系数

三、DCL(Double Check Lock)JAVA多线程编程中的双重检查锁定

参见 《Java线程安全兼谈DCL》

DCL介绍

DCL语言概述

对话框形象、直观,可以随意输入、随时修改,鼠标、键盘并用,是一种深受用户欢迎的界面。

对话框用DCL语言(Dialog Control Language)定义,得到"DCL类型的文件,用AutoLISP或C程序驱动。

AutoCAD提供了两个重要的DCL文件:ACAD.DCL存放AutoCAD系统定义的对话框,base.DCL为用户提供了一些常用的对话框标准控件。

DCL对话框的特点

①、语法简单。

②、各DCL对象所需要的属性定义不同,需熟悉他们。

③、编写的环境不挑剔(以一般的文版软件,如记事本即可)通过AutoLISP专属的DCL函数调用,才能被激活与执行。

④、横跨AutoCAD各作业平台,悠然自得。

DCL语法结构

DCL 以控制用户的访问权限为主,因此其指令作法并不复杂,可利用 DCL 控制的权限有:

CONNECT

SELECT

INSERT

UPDATE

DELETE

EXECUTE

USAGE

REFERENCES

根据不同的DBMS以及不同的安全性实体,其支持的权限控制也有所不同。

GRANT的语法结构为:

GRANT ON TO WITH

DENY的语法结构为:

DENY ON TO

免责声明:本平台仅供信息发布交流之途,请谨慎判断信息真伪。如遇虚假诈骗信息,请立即举报

举报
反对 0
打赏 0
更多相关文章

收藏

点赞